#3bf682 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3bf682 is composed of 23.1% red, 96.5% green and 51%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76% cyan, 0% magenta, 47.2%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 142.8 degrees, a saturation of 91.2% and a lightness of 59.8%. #3bf682 color hex could be obtained by blending #76ffff with #00ed05. Closest websafe color is: #33ff99.

Shades and Tints of #3bf682
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000a04 is the darkest color, while #f7fffa is the lightest one.

Tones of #3bf682
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#929f97 is the less saturated color, while #33fe80 is the most saturated one.
